服务器群集用什么工具编辑
-
编辑服务器群集可以使用多种工具,以下是一些常用的工具:
-
Puppet:Puppet是一个开源的配置管理工具,可以帮助管理服务器集群的配置和部署。它使用一种声明式语言来描述所需的配置,并自动化配置管理过程。使用Puppet,您可以轻松地修改和更新服务器配置,确保所有服务器都保持一致。
-
Ansible:Ansible是另一个流行的配置管理和部署工具,它使用SSH协议来管理远程服务器。Ansible使用一个简单的声明式语言来描述配置和任务,可以轻松地扩展到大型服务器集群。它也提供了丰富的模块来执行各种任务,如软件安装、文件复制、服务配置等。
-
Chef:Chef是一个基于Ruby的配置管理工具,它使用一种声明式语言来描述服务器配置。Chef提供了强大的自动化功能,并支持可扩展的分布式架构。它可以轻松地管理数百或数千台服务器,并确保它们的配置始终保持一致。
-
Kubernetes:Kubernetes是一个用于容器编排和管理的开源工具。它提供了一个强大的集群管理平台,可以轻松地部署、扩展和管理容器化应用程序。Kubernetes将服务器集群视为一个整体,自动管理容器的分配和调度,确保应用程序在集群中高效运行。
这些工具都有其独特的优点和适用场景,您可以根据自己的需求和偏好选择适合的工具来编辑服务器群集。
1年前 -
-
编辑服务器群集的工具有很多种,以下是其中几种常用的工具:
-
Ansible:Ansible是一种自动化工具,可以帮助管理和配置服务器群集。它使用简单的命令和脚本编写配置文件,能够实现自动化部署、配置管理和应用程序发布等任务。
-
Kubernetes:Kubernetes 是一种开源的容器编排平台,用于管理和自动化容器化应用程序的部署、扩展和管理。它可用于创建和管理服务器群集,并提供集中化的管理界面来监控和控制群集中的各个节点。
-
Docker Swarm:Docker Swarm 是一个用于创建和管理 Docker 容器群集的工具。它与 Docker 引擎无缝集成,支持自动化扩展、负载均衡和故障恢复,使得在集群中部署和管理容器应用变得更加简单。
4.Apache Mesos:Apache Mesos 是一个开源的集群管理系统,可用于管理和调度大规模服务器群集中的应用程序。Mesos 可以实现资源的高效利用和调度,并提供了灵活的API,支持各种应用程序的执行方式。
- Red Hat OpenShift:Red Hat OpenShift 是一个基于 Kubernetes 的容器应用平台,提供了包括构建、部署、调度和扩展在内的一系列工具和服务。它能够帮助开发人员快速构建、部署和管理容器化应用程序,并提供了丰富的监控和管理功能。
以上几种工具都提供了丰富的功能和灵活的配置选项,可以根据实际需求选择适合的工具来编辑和管理服务器群集。无论是自动化部署、容器编排还是集群管理,这些工具都可以帮助简化操作并提升效率。
1年前 -
-
要编辑服务器群集,可以使用不同的工具,根据具体需求和环境选择合适的工具。下面介绍一些常用的工具:
-
Ansible:Ansible是一个开源的自动化工具,可以用于配置管理、应用程序部署、任务执行等。它基于Python,支持在多个服务器上进行集中管理,通过编写Playbooks文件进行定义和执行任务。
-
Puppet:Puppet是一个以Ruby为基础的开源自动化工具,用于配置管理和自动化任务。它使用一种声明式的语言来描述配置,可以实现大规模服务器管理和部署。
-
Chef:Chef是一个用于自动化管理基础设施的开源工具。它使用Ruby语言编写,提供了自动化配置管理、应用程序部署等功能,支持模块化和可扩展的架构。
-
SaltStack:SaltStack是一个事件驱动的自动化工具,用于配置管理和远程执行任务。它使用Python编写,支持高效的批量操作和远程执行,并提供了灵活的配置管理能力。
-
Kubernetes:Kubernetes是一个用于容器编排和管理的开源工具,可以创建和管理包括服务器、网络和存储等资源的群集。它支持自动化部署、水平伸缩、容错处理等功能,可以实现高可用的服务器群集。
-
Docker Swarm:Docker Swarm是Docker官方提供的用于管理Docker容器的工具,它支持自动化部署和管理容器集群,提供了可靠的高可用性和水平扩展能力。
-
Rancher:Rancher是一个开源的容器管理平台,支持管理多个服务器上的容器集群。它提供了图形化界面和命令行工具,支持容器编排、监控和自动化部署等功能。
在选择工具时,可以考虑对应的功能需求、技术栈和用户体验等因素,以便选择最合适的工具来编辑服务器群集。
1年前 -